Transaction 19871250ee41fa715723775db32a016131f6e48f62fd3ed12afbda08a6f366f8

1 Input
2 Outputs
  • 19871250ee41fa715723775db32a016131f6e48f62fd3ed12afbda08a6f366f8:0
  • value  988001
    address  3DFHkeMDxfeCT1DLbtxiUjHAr3yJxxvLpH
  • 19871250ee41fa715723775db32a016131f6e48f62fd3ed12afbda08a6f366f8:1
  • value  103037572
    address  1v3ytRLuAZPXgKQ4uQGiijaupWXmW6xUX